Sevilla have reportedly made an offer to sign Galatasaray defender Victor Nelsson as a replacement for Jules Kounde, with Aston Villa and Newcastle United also linked to the Danish centre-back.

According to Marca, the La Liga giants have made an opening bid to the Turkish giants to sign the 23-year-old, with Sevilla sporting director Monchi eager to replace Kounde with a player of a similar profile to the new-FC Barcelona defender, who joined the Catalan side last week for a reported €55m (£46m).

Whilst Sevilla have now made an offer to sign Nelsson, the Andalusian club are far from the only team interested in signing the Galatasaray star, with both Newcastle and Villa reportedly interested in the former FC Copenhagen talent this summer, with the Toon even believed to have made an offer.

However, these reports of a Newcastle bid appeared months ago, and much has changed since these initial rumours, with Eddie Howe since signing LOSC Lille superstar Sven Botman as the Magpies’ main defensive signing for the summer, whilst for Villa, they brought in fellow Sevilla defender Diego Carlos.

Indeed, Nelsson would have a huge job on his hands if Sevilla were to sign the Scandinavian defender, with Julen Lopetegui’s defensive options rather thin heading into the new season after losing both Kounde and the Brazilian Carlos, yet the Dane would be a solid addition to the Spanish side.

Nelsson is regarded by many as one of the best centre-backs in Turkey last season, and with Sevilla in the money after selling both Kounde and Carlos, Monchi could pull off a deal to sign the 23-year-old in the coming days, much to the dismay of Newcastle and Villa.
